2.5 KiB
2.5 KiB
インボイスシステム 開発目標リスト
📋 完了済みの項目 (V1.5.02)
核心機能
- 顧客マスターの実装 (新規・編集・削除)
- 伝票マスター(履歴)の実装 (一覧・削除・ソート・フィルタ)
- 伝票入力画面の実装 (実験的オプション含む)
- 商品マスターの実装 (カテゴリー検索、バーコード対応)
- 在庫管理機能 (伝票保存/削除時の自動計算)
データ整合性・セキュリティ
- 指定端末UIDと伝票UIDによる管理
- 規則性のあるコンテンツSHA256ハッシュ生成
- PDFファイル名へのハッシュ値埋め込み
- 誤動作防止の「スライドでロック解除」機能
- 各種マスター編集時の伝票整合性維持
UI/UX
- アプリタイトルの小数点第3位まで含むバージョン表示
- 自社情報編集画面 (タイトル長押しで表示)
- 印鑑(社印)の撮影・登録機能
- ロック中も「閲覧」は可能にする権限分離
- 画面左上への「常に戻る矢印」の配置
- 下書き(Draft)属性の実装
- 下書き時のテーマ切り替え (ダーク/ライト)
PDF・出力
- PDF作成、保存、仮表示(プレビュー)の分離実装
- PDFへのアクティビティログ(git的履歴)の埋め込み
- PDFへのSHA256ハッシュ/QRコード表示
- 日時情報を付与したファイル保存
🛠️ 現在進行中・未完了の項目
連携・高度な機能
- プリンター連携 (Amazon/Bluetoothレシートプリンタ)
- Odooとの同期機能
- GoogleDrive等への外部クラウドバックアップ
- 年次・月次の売上統計および資金管理のグラフィカル表示
メンテナンス・改善
- サンプルデータ(10件程度)の自動生成機能
- 1万件を超えるマスターデータのさらなる高速検索最適化
最終更新日: 2026-02-14 Version: 1.5.02
追加: ファイル名ルール {日付}({タイプ}){顧客名}{案件}{金額}_{HASH下8桁}.pdf 20260214(請求書)佐々木製作所_10,000円_12345678.pdf 明細欄にはmarkdown的要素が使える様に、簡単なものが欲しい。 インデントや箇条書き、太字など。問題はodooとの連携と型番。